Subject: RE: Chicago Triathlon - Olympic Course : Official ThreadThere is a big issue with the triple this year though. Previously the sprint was first and the Olympic was second allowing the longer race to be second.
This year its the other way round so...
In the water just after 6am - let’s say for arguments sake 3.5 hours of racing then back in the water just after 10am for the sprint - that leaves 30 minutes to recover, walk all the way back to transition, and get back to the start line again for the sprint swim.
Im most certainly a middle of the pack person for any race and im looking at 3 hours for the olympic which would give me an hour to essentially reset for the sprint.
Going to be a bit more demanding this time round. |
